当前位置: 首页 > news >正文

网站服务器备案查询网站资兴网站建设

网站服务器备案查询网站,资兴网站建设,网站开发违约责任,营销咨询师目录 1、for循环添加去重 2、for 双循环去重 3、for 双循环重复坐标去重 4、Set去重 5、stream流去重 1、for循环添加去重 List<String> oldList new ArrayList<>();oldList.add("张三");oldList.add("张三");oldList.add("李四&q…

目录

1、for循环添加去重

2、for 双循环去重

3、for 双循环重复坐标去重

4、Set去重

5、stream流去重

1、for循环添加去重
List<String> oldList = new ArrayList<>();oldList.add("张三");oldList.add("张三");oldList.add("李四");oldList.add("王五");oldList.add("赵六");List<Object> newList = Lists.newArrayList();for (String name : oldList) {if (!newList.contains(name)){newList.add(name);}}System.out.println("原本的集合原素"+oldList);System.out.println("去重后的集合"+newList);// An highlighted block
var foo = 'bar';

打印结果如下:

在这里插入图片描述

2、for 双循环去重

@Testpublic void test77() {List<String> oldList = new ArrayList<>();oldList.add("张三");oldList.add("张三");oldList.add("李四");oldList.add("王五");oldList.add("赵六");for (int i = 0; i < oldList.size(); i++) {for (int j = oldList.size() - 1; j > i; j--) {if (oldList.get(j).equals(oldList.get(i))) {oldList.remove(j);}}}System.out.println("原本的集合元素:" + oldList);}}

打印结果如下:

在这里插入图片描述

3、for 双循环重复坐标去重

@Testvoid contextLoads4() {List<String> oldList = new ArrayList<>();oldList.add("张三");oldList.add("张三");oldList.add("李四");oldList.add("王五");oldList.add("赵六");List<String> newList = Lists.newArrayList();newList.addAll(oldList);for (String name : newList) {if (oldList.indexOf(name) != oldList.lastIndexOf(name)) {oldList.remove(oldList.lastIndexOf(name));}}System.out.println("原本的集合原素"+oldList);}// An highlighted block
var foo = 'bar';

打印结果如下:

在这里插入图片描述

4、Set去重

@Testvoid contextLoads5() {List<String> oldList = new ArrayList<>();oldList.add("张三");oldList.add("张三");oldList.add("李四");oldList.add("王五");oldList.add("赵六");List<String> newList = Lists.newArrayList(new HashSet(oldList));System.out.println("原本的集合原素"+newList);}// An highlighted block
var foo = 'bar';

打印结果如下:

在这里插入图片描述

5、stream流去重

@Testvoid contextLoads5() {List<String> oldList = new ArrayList<>();oldList.add("张三");oldList.add("张三");oldList.add("李四");oldList.add("王五");oldList.add("赵六");List<String> collect = oldList.stream().distinct().collect(Collectors.toList());System.out.println("原本的集合原素"+collect);}// An highlighted block
var foo = 'bar';

打印结果如下:
在这里插入图片描述

http://www.yayakq.cn/news/446201/

相关文章:

  • 多肉建设网站的目的及功能定位做网页课件的网站
  • 建设食品网站建设网站硬件需要
  • 深圳网站优化团队网站建设的宗旨
  • 互联网时代 网站建设佛山建网站公司哪家好
  • 在哪人网站要以接it项目做男男做爰视频网站
  • 好大夫官方网站网上预约挂号搜索百度网页版
  • 网站建设可以使用模板么网站策划运营方案
  • 做网站怎么提取视频无广告wordpress支付
  • 音乐网站设计总结河南省 门户网站建设要求
  • 做网站图片要求wordpress实现语言
  • 好的文化网站模板下载网络搭建比赛
  • 东方头条网站源码邯郸二手房出售信息
  • 奉贤专业做网站建站网哪个好
  • 北滘网站开发东莞营销推广
  • 光通信网站模板个人博客登录入口
  • 宝贝做网站华为荣耀商城
  • 蛋糕网站建设规划书linux wordpress教程
  • 公众号 微网站开发ui设计灵感网站
  • asp网站如何迁移怎样开通微信公众号
  • 西安找工作哪个网站好wordpress 2.0 下载
  • 做外贸有哪些免费的网站阿里云服务器如何用IP做网站
  • 网站建设课程体系高端网页游戏
  • 做产品推广的网站有哪些21天打造你的个人品牌
  • 成都大型网站建设公司网上书店网站建设规划书
  • 网站开发属于什么费用情侣头像制作素材图片
  • 网站做移动端郑州小程序制作流程及费用
  • 什么是网站模板设计如何制作微信打卡小程序
  • 优秀设计方案网站营销型门户网站
  • 做网站年赚千万怎样安装wordpress
  • 苏州无锡市住房和城乡建设局网站wordpress地址和站点地址有什么用